pulled the motor out today..


i pulled the motor out of the stang i am working on today and surprisingly there was a few desent things done to it. the intake and heads are very hevaily ported the heads are not e-7's but i cant make out what they are the only marking i can read is on the passanger side in the front of the lip of the head where the bolt is it says 58 it does have a ford symbol in it i am thinking they may be a 351 head. it has arp head,header and intake bolts on it. it has a set of ford racing 1.6 svo roller rockers on it that we are going to reuse.
